[0001] This utility model belongs to the field of garment sewing processing technology, specifically a material feeding and positioning table for a bag opening sewing machine. Background Technology
[0002] In garment manufacturing, pocket sewing machines are essential auxiliary processing machinery, mainly used to create pockets in specific locations on garments for carrying small items such as mobile phones and wallets. The conventional approach is to process the pocket opening separately first, and then sew the pocket lip onto the opening to complete the pocket opening. The processing involves cutting, folding, shaping, and sewing the pocket opening area of the garment. Cutting involves making a "Y"-shaped slit at both ends of the pocket opening. Folding involves folding the cut pocket opening inward to form a folded edge. Shaping involves stacking the pocket lip and the folded edge together, and finally sewing them together.
[0003] The material feeding and positioning mechanism is located below the bag folding mechanism, and the bag lip rests on the material feeding and positioning mechanism. The pressing and feeding mechanism horizontally moves the cut bag pieces along the worktable to the space between the bag folding mechanism and the material feeding and positioning mechanism for bag folding. After folding, the bag is stacked on the bag lip on the material feeding and positioning mechanism. During the bag piece transfer and folding process, the material feeding and positioning mechanism needs to avoid obstruction. Summary of the Invention
[0004] This utility model addresses the aforementioned technical problems by providing a feeding and positioning platform for a bag sewing machine. The platform can be raised and lowered to avoid conflict with the pressing and feeding mechanism and the bag folding mechanism during operation.

[0019] This utility model discloses a material feeding and positioning platform for a bag opening sewing machine, including a material feeding mounting base 1 located below the bag folding mechanism. The material feeding mounting base 1 has a material feeding plate 2, and the material feeding mounting base 1 and the material feeding plate 2 have a communicating first mounting groove 3. A suction positioning plate 4 for positioning the bag lip and bottom lining is slidably installed in the first mounting groove 3. Below the material feeding mounting base 1 is a first mounting plate 5 fixed to the machine frame. The material feeding mounting base 1 is slidably mounted on the first mounting plate 5 via a guide shaft 6. The first mounting plate 5 has a lifting cylinder 7 for driving the lifting and lowering movement of the material feeding mounting base 1.
[0020] The first mounting plate 5 has a bushing 8 at one end, which is fitted onto one end of the guide shaft 6. The other end of the guide shaft 6 is fixedly connected to the feeding mounting seat 1. The drive rod of the lifting cylinder 7 is connected to the feeding mounting seat 1 through the lifting cylinder connector 9. The lifting cylinder 7 can drive the feeding mounting seat 1 to move up and down, and the suction positioning plate 4 moves synchronously with the feeding mounting seat 1. When the pressing and feeding mechanism horizontally moves the cut bag pieces along the worktable between the bag folding mechanism and the feeding positioning mechanism, the feeding mounting seat 1 moves downward to avoid conflict with them.
[0021] A connecting frame 13 is provided below the material feeding mounting base 1, and a first slide rail 14 is provided on the lower surface of the connecting frame 13. A suction mounting base 15 is provided below the suction positioning plate, and the suction mounting base 15 is slidably mounted on the first slide rail 14, and the suction mounting base 15 can slide relative to the suction positioning plate 4.
[0022] The suction positioning plate 4 has suction holes 4a on its feeding surface and a suction pipe interface 4b at its bottom, which can fix the material on the suction positioning plate 4. The suction positioning plate 4 has a positioning groove 4c aligned with the bag opening cutting direction. A positioning plate 10 that can be raised and lowered is located within the positioning groove 4c. The positioning plate 10 is connected to a positioning cylinder 11 that drives its raising and lowering movement. The positioning cylinder 11 is fixed to the lower surface of the suction mounting base 15 via a positioning cylinder mounting base 12, and the drive rod of the positioning cylinder 11 is connected to the positioning plate 10. Before feeding, the positioning cylinder 11 drives the positioning plate 10 to extend out of the positioning groove 4c, and the material is placed against the positioning plate 10 for accurate positioning.
[0023] A movable adjustment plate 16 is provided between the material feeding mounting base 1 and the material feeding plate 2, with one end of the movable adjustment plate 16 connected to the suction mounting base 15. A screw passes through the material feeding mounting base 1 and the material feeding plate 2. The movable adjustment plate 16 has a first elongated groove 16a through which the screw passes. In this embodiment, the lower end of the first elongated groove 16a is slightly narrower than its upper end, which helps the screw to fix the movable adjustment plate 16 securely and prevents it from loosening. By adjusting the position of the screw within the first elongated groove 16a, the working position of the suction positioning plate 4 can be further adjusted.
